This book presents the proceedings of the Virginia Good Roads Convention, a gathering of representatives from government, engineering, and agriculture in 1894 Virginia. The country was gripped by the railroad boom, and this convention marked a shift in perspective, recognizing the need… for comprehensive improvements to the state's public roads. The author draws on testimonies and speeches delivered at the event to highlight the various arguments and perspectives on road reform. Key topics discussed include the economic costs of poor roads, potential solutions like convict labor and state commissions, and the importance of good roads for economic development and social progress. The book provides insight into transportation challenges faced during a crucial period of American history, making it a valuable resource for readers interested in engineering, transportation, and the development of infrastructure in the United States.
